    Signs of a Mature Man | 10 Ways You Know a Man Has Truly Grown

    Age doesn't make a man mature. Growth does. In this episode, we break down the telltale signs that a man has truly grown into a new level of maturity. Maturity eventually produces fruit. It shows up in how a man thinks, how he manages his emotions, how he handles money, how he responds to correction, how he manages his relationships, how he uses his independence, and how he leads himself and others. We explore the principle that maturity brings multiplication and duplication, while immaturity brings subtraction and division. We also discuss why mature men see boundaries as protection instead of control, why independence isn't the same thing as maturity, and why a mature man shouldn't need to constantly be reminded of his responsibilities. This episode is for men committed to personal development—and for women who want to recognize the difference between a man who is simply older and a man who has actually grown.     Exposed: What To Do When You’re Triggered | How Men Can Respond Instead of Reacting

    What happens when you're triggered? Anger. Lust. Sadness. Fear. Bitterness. Revenge. Every man will encounter situations that expose something inside of him. The question isn't whether you'll ever be triggered—the question is how you'll respond when you are. In this episode, we discuss the steps a man can take when he is emotionally, mentally, or spiritually triggered. We explore the importance of acknowledging what's happening, knowing when to flee, seeking discernment from the Holy Spirit, taking accountability when you've responded incorrectly, and remembering who ultimately governs your life. This conversation is about more than controlling emotions. It's about developing the self-awareness, discipline, emotional intelligence, and spiritual maturity to respond differently when you're exposed to something that has the power to pull you backward.
